Audree Martin paced the Troup girls powerlifting team at the Lindale powerlifting meet Saturday Jan. 9.

Martin finished in second place in the 148-pound weight class. She finished with 225 pounds in squat, 95 pounds in bench and 230 pounds in deadlift for a total of 550 pounds.

“With it being the first meet of the season and having a group made up of mainly first time lifters, the focus was for the girls to learn and gain experience,” said powerlifting coach Brian Lawson. “The girls surpassed expectations.”

Troup placed seventh in the meet with nine team points. Longview Pine Tree won the meet with 37 points, followed by Bullard with 26 and Lindale with 25. There were 14 teams that participated in the meet.

Cheyenne Henson, Marissa Martin and Katie York each placed third in their respective divisions. Henson finished with 235 pounds in the in squat, 95 pounds in bench and 250 pounds in deadlift for a total of 580 pounds in the 165-pound weight class. Marissa Martin participated in the 148-pound division and finished with 225 pounds in squat, 100 pounds in bench and 225 pounds in deadlift for a total of 550 pounds. York, who participated in the 132-pound class, finished with 250 pounds in squat, 100 pounds in bench and 230 pounds in deadlift for a total of 580 pounds.

Also for Troup, Addison Solomon participated in the 148-pound class and she finished with 215 pounds in squat, 100 pounds in bench and 185 pounds in deadlift for a total of 500 pounds; and Bailee Casteel, Madi Burke and Brenda Rojo were unable to post scores in all three categories.

“We didn’t place in the top three as a team but were only bested by teams from (Class) 4A and 5A schools,” Lawson said. “I am so pleased with where we are as a team and the individual growth since we started in November.”

Lawson said the team goal for the next meet is to place among the top three teams. The Lady Tigers will next participate in the Van meet Saturday, Jan. 16.
